From 7703d23f30bda5075b4e5c6eb16edb033af7e338 Mon Sep 17 00:00:00 2001 From: Anton Zimin Date: Mon, 27 Aug 2018 21:29:03 +0700 Subject: [PATCH] Add Jenkins pipeline for ASP.NET publish #6 --- Jenkinsfile | 27 +++++++++++++++++++++++++++ 1 file changed, 27 insertions(+) create mode 100644 Jenkinsfile diff --git a/Jenkinsfile b/Jenkinsfile new file mode 100644 index 0000000..6561f9f --- /dev/null +++ b/Jenkinsfile @@ -0,0 +1,27 @@ +pipeline { + agent any + + environment { + SecretConfigPath = credentials("${env.SecretConfig}") + } + + stages { + stage ('SCM') { + steps { + script { + checkout scm + + bat script: 'psake clean' + } + } + } + + stage ('Publish Web') { + steps { + script { + bat script: "psake publish-web" + } + } + } + } +} \ No newline at end of file